Dental implants have become a focus in modern dentistry, providing a reliable answer for these dealing with tooth loss. Among the a number of benefits they provide, one significant facet price considering is their impression on adjacent teeth. Understanding how dental implants affect surrounding teeth aids in making knowledgeable choices about oral health.
When a tooth is lost, neighboring teeth can simply shift towards the space left behind. This motion can result in misalignment, which compromises the overall chew and function of the mouth. Dental implants mimic natural tooth roots, thereby maintaining the place of adjacent teeth.

The stability provided by an implant is essential, as it helps in preserving not simply the physical alignment but additionally the structural integrity of the jawbone. When a tooth is missing, the underlying bone can start to deteriorate because of lack of stimulation. An implant exerts strain on the bone throughout chewing, similar to a natural tooth, which promotes bone health.
In some instances, a bridge or partial denture could also be thought-about as a substitute for implants. While these options might restore some performance, they can place further stress on neighboring teeth. Bridges normally require submitting down the surrounding teeth to accommodate the anchors, thereby affecting their health over time. Dental implants, on the opposite hand, don't alter current teeth, making them a more conservative choice.

Hygiene becomes another crucial issue when contemplating adjacent teeth in the context of implants. With dental implants, the individual can keep a daily hygiene routine much like natural teeth. Flossing and brushing across the implant are easy, ensuring that the gum tissue remains healthy and minimizing the chance of gum disease that could adversely affect adjacent teeth.
Moreover, the supplies utilized in dental implants are biocompatible. This means they are designed to integrate properly with the physique, lowering the chances of an adverse reaction. This attribute not only makes the implant protected but additionally protects close by teeth from potential points that might come up as a outcome of contamination or infection.
